2a,4-Disubstituted 2,2a,3,4-tetrahydro-2-phenyl-1H-azeto[2,1-d][ 1,5]benzothiazepin-1-ones, as well as 2-substi-tuted 2,3-dihydro-3-phenylacetyl-2-styryl-benzothiazoles and 4a,6-disubstituted 3- .benzyl-4a,5-d/hydro-2-phenyl-1H,6H-[1,3]oxazino[2,3-d][1,5]benzothiazepin-1-ones, were obtained from the reaction of 2,4-disubstituted 2,3-dihydro-1,5-benzothiazepines with phenylacetyl chloride in the presence of triethylamine. The mechanism for the formation of 4a,5-dihydro-1H,6H-[1,3]oxazino[2,3-d][1,5]benzothiazepin-1-ones, 2,3-dihydro-1,3-oxazin-4-one derivatives, was suggested.  相似文献

An efficient synthesis of hexahydropyrido[2,3-d]pyrimidinetrione derivatives is achieved via tandem Knoevenagel-Michael addition of aromatic aldehydes,methylcyanoacetate and 4(6)-aminouracil in solvent-free conditions in the presence of 10 mol%of ZrO2 nanoparticles(ZrO2 NPs) as a heterogenous catalyst.The procedure is formed in high yields,short reaction time and an environmentally friendly specificity.  相似文献

An efficient method for the synthesis of novel benzo[b]pyrimido[4',5':5,4]thieno[2,3e]-[1,6]naphthyridine-8-one derivatives via Pictet–Spengler cyclization is reported. The reaction of 4-(3-aminopyrimido[4,5-d]thieno-2-yl)quinoline-2-ones, which could be obtained from Thorpe–Ziegler isomerization of 4-bromomethylquinoline-2-ones and 5-cyano-1,6-dihydro-4-methyl-2-phenyl-6-thioxopyrimidine,with aromatic aldehydes in the presence of BF_3·OEt_2 gives pyrimidothieno[1,6]naphthyridines in good yields.  相似文献

An efficient method for the preparation of thieno[3',2':2,3]pyrido[4,5-d]thiazolo[3,2-a] pyrimidin-5-ones 5 is described. The key intermediate, 7-(3-amino-4-cyano-5-phenyl aminothieno-2-yl)-5H-thiazolo-[80_TD$IF]3,2-a]pyrimidin-5-one(3), was synthesized from 7-chloromethyl-5H-thiazolo[3,2-a]pyrimidin-5-one(1)with potassium-(2,2-dicyano-1-phenylaminoethen-1-yl)thiolate(2) by Thorpe–Ziegler isomerization.Subsequent reaction of the intermediate amine with aromatic aldehydes via Pictet–Spengler reaction provided thieno-pyridine fused thiazolo[3,2-a]pyrimidines under p-Ts OH as catalyst in good yields.  相似文献

2-Alkylamino-5, 6, 7, 8-tetrahydrobenzothieno [2,3-d] pyrimidin-4(3H)-ones 7 were synthesized by a new selective synthetic method, which includes aza-Wittig reaction of iminophosphorane 4 with aromatic isocynate to give carbodiimide 5 and subsequent reaction of 5 with various aliphatic primary amine in the presence of EtO^-Na^ .  相似文献

Theoretical calculations of the [2,3]-sila-wittig rearrangement of isomers of [(allyloxy)silyl]lithium (C3H5O)HzSiLi have been performed in the gas phase and THF solvent using the G3MP2B3 method. Seven isomers of silylenoid (C3H5O)H2SiLi, 1-7, are found. The [2,3]-silawittig rearrangement paths are followed using two isomers, 2 and 4, to yield the transition states as well as the products. In the transition state, the silicon center functions as a nucleophile and the aUyl as an electrophile. The interaction between the silicon and allylic sites leads to the formation of SiC(3) bond and the break of O-C(1) bond. Finally, the (allylsilyl)oxylithium (C3H5)H2SiOLi is obtained. The rearrangement paths are confirmed by the intrinsic reaction coordinate (IRC) calculations. The rearrangement mechanisms of reactions of 2 and 4 are similar, and the latter reaction is more favored in the gas phase and THF solvent. Also, the solvent effects are analyzed in this work.  相似文献

A variety of 2-arylnaphtho[ 1,2-d]oxazole derivatives were efficiently synthesized in moderate to high yields by the reaction of aromatic aldehydes with 1-amino-2-naphthol derivatives in the presence of triethylamine in refluxing ethanol in air. Seven new 2-arylnaphtho[1,2-d]oxazole derivatives were obtained and characterized by the spectral data and elemental analysis. In addition, the X-ray crystal structures of 2-[4-(N,N-dimethylamino)phenyl]naphtho[ 1,2-d] oxzole (3d) and 1, 1'-bis(naphtho[ 1,2-d]oxazol-2-yl)ferrocene (3n) have been determined.  相似文献

Study on the quantitative structure-activity relationship (QSAR) of 26 compounds, N-[5-(2-furanyl)-2-methyl-4-oxo-4H-thieno[2,3-d]pyrimidin-3-yl]-carboxamide and 3-substituted- 5-(2-furanyl)-2-methyl-3H-thieno[2,3-d]pyrimidin-4-ones, with three-dimensional holographic vector of atomic interaction field (3D-HoVAIF) was carried out. SMR-PLS QSAR models have been created and good correlation coefficients and cross-validated correlation coefficients were obtained. The result shows that the models have good prediction capability and favorable stability and the 3D-HoVAIF is applicable to the molecular structural characterization and biological activity prediction.  相似文献

3,5,6,8-Tetrahydro-4H-thiopyrano[4′,3′:4,5]thieno[2,3-d]pyrimidin-4-ones(7) were synthesized via the base catalytic reactions of amines or phenols with carbodiimides(5), which were obtained from the aza-Wittig reactions of iminophosphoranes(4) with aromatic isocyanates.  相似文献

We describe here a rapid process for the preparation of new 9-chloromethyl-12-aryl-10,12-dihydrobenzo[5,6]chromeno[2,3-d]pyrimidin-11-ones 5a-d and 10-chloromethyl-7-aryl-7,9-dihydrobenzo[7,8]chromeno[2,3-d]pyrimidin-8-ones 6a-d by two different methods utilizing microwave irradiation. This methodology provides better yields(72%–80%) and high purity of the title compounds.  相似文献

Mass spectrometric behaviour of 2,2a, 3,4-tetrahydro-4-methyl-2a-phenyl-2- (thiophen-2-yl)- 1H-azeto [-2,1-d-J1-1,5-]benzothiazepin-l-one-5-oxide and 2,3-dihydro-2,4-diphenyl-1,5-benzothiazepine-l-oxide/-1,1-dioxide have been studied with the aid of mass-analyzed ion kinetic energy spectrometry and accurate mass measurements under electron impact ionization. The monooxide derivatives showed a tendency to eliminate an alkene or an oxygen atom. 1H-Azeto[-2,1-d][1,5]benzothiazepin-1-one-5-oxide could also eliminate the thiophen- 2-ylketene molecule via a reverse [-2 q- 2 ~ cycloaddition. 2,3-Dihydro-2,4-diphenyl- 1,5-benzothiazepine-1-oxide/-1, 1-dioxide could eliminate SO2 or SO, respectively. The structure of 2,2a, 3, 4-tetrahydro-4-methyl-2a-phenyl-2- (thiophen-2-yl)-1H-azeto 1-2,1-d-] [1,5 -] benzothiazepin-1-one-5-oxide was identified on the basis of its fragmentation. The identification was supported by the fragmentations of model compound, 2,3-dihydro-2,4-diphenyl-1,5-benzothiazepine-1-oxide/-1,1-dioxide.  相似文献

A green,convenient,high yielding and one-pot procedure for the synthesis of novel spiro[benzo[α]pyrano[2,3-c]phenazine]derivatives by domino multi-component condensation reaction between 2-hydroxynaphthalene-l,4-dione,benzene-l,2-diamines,ninhydrine,and malononitrile in the presence of a catalytic amount of 1,3-dimethyl-7H-purine-2,6-dione(theophylline) as an expedient,eco-friendly and reusable solid base catalyst under thermal,microwave irradiation and solvent-free conditions.This procedure has also been applied successfully for the synthesis of benzo[α]pyrano[2,3-c]phenazines.  相似文献

The reaction of 3-(1-hydropolyfluoroalkenyl)-1-oxo-2,4,1-benzoxazines 1 with some dinucleophiles was inves-tigated.7-Fluoroalkyl-2,3-dihydro-1,4-diazepine[1,2-d]quinazolin-11-ones 2,2-fluoroalkylisoxazolo[3,2-b]quin-azolin-9-ones 3 and 2-fluoroalkylbenzoimidazoles 4 were obtained from the reaction of 1 with 1,2-diaminoethane,hydroxylamine hydrochloride and 1,2-diaminobenzene respectively.  相似文献

5,6-Dihydrothieno[3′,2′:4,5]thieno[2,3-d]pyrimidin-4(3H)-ones 6 were synthesized in yields of 71-87%by a consecutive method,which includes aza-Wittig reaction of iminophosphorane 3 with aromatic isocynate to give carbodiimide 4 and subsequent reaction of 4 with various amines,phenols or alcohols in the presence of catalytic amount of sodium ethoxide or solid potassium carbonate.  相似文献

Three small-molecule donors based on dithieno [2,3-d:2’,3 ’-d’]-benzo[1,2-b:4,5-b’] dithiophene(DTBDT)unit were designed and synthesized by side chain regulation with chlorinated or/and sulfurated substitutions(namely ZR1,ZR1-Cl,and ZR1-S-Cl respectively),along with a crystalline non-fullerene acceptor IDIC-4 Cl with a chlorinated 1,1-dicyanomethylene-3-indanone(IC) end group.Energy levels,molar extinction coefficients and crystallinities of three donor molecules can be effectively altered by combining chlorination and sulfuration strategies.Especially,the ZR1-S-Cl exhibited the best absorption ability,lowest higher occupied molecular orbital(HOMO) energy level and highest crystallinity among three donors,resulting in the corresponding all-small-molecule organic solar cells to produce a high power conversion efficiency(PCE) of 12.05% with IDIC-4 Cl as an acceptor.  相似文献

Dimethyl carbonate (DMC), an environmentally benign intermediate for organic synthesis, has been mainly synthesized through non-phosgene route of oxidative carbonylation[1]. Direct synthesis of DMC from carbon dioxide and methanol is of more significance due to atom economy. Organometallic compounds of formulae R2M(OR)2, M(OR)2 or M(OR)4[2,3] were employed as catalysts in direct synthesis of DMC, where an activation mechanism of CO2 insertion into metal-oxygen bond was supposed. Unfortunately, the yield of DMC was low even in the presence of chemical dehydrants because mainly of thermodynamic limit.  相似文献
